Output 43882990cf291908087e0aa0164bc05d6e459fe9f7ca238323fd55e11e0161cf:0

value
1205391
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e030f85fcb74a8a566484cf2c105046dfc407f0 OP_EQUALVERIFY OP_CHECKSIG
address
16etZYvQYnMK7HdrFcK6yEWyWQ1A916Ejh
transaction
43882990cf291908087e0aa0164bc05d6e459fe9f7ca238323fd55e11e0161cf
spent
true